
Know Your Rights: Ukrainian Citizens' Legal Protections During Military Document Checks
Amidst the ongoing conflict in Ukraine, legal awareness among citizens remains crucial. Recent reports highlight instances where citizens have faced unwarranted checks of their military documents by police and border guards. This has led to confusion and anxiety. However, legal experts emphasize that citizens have rights. "People often don't know their rights during wartime," says a legal expert. "It's vital to understand the legal framework." According to Ukrainian law, only authorized personnel, under specific circumstances, can request such documents. These circumstances include active military operations or border crossings. Citizens can legally refuse checks if these conditions are not met. This information is widely available in legal documents, but this video helps to disseminate it. Understanding these rights can reduce stress and ensure citizens are treated fairly.
